Intrathecal Morphine Versus Bilateral Quadratus Lumborum Blocks for Perioperative Analgesia in Pediatric Patients Undergoing Open Lower Abdominal Procedures: A Prospective Randomized Trial

Study Overview
Brief Summary
Patients between the ages of 12 months and 11 years who are undergoing an open lower abdominal procedure will be randomized to receive intrathecal morphine, or bilateral quadratus lumborum block. The investigators will compare the effect that intrathecal morphine and quadratus lumborum blocks have on the duration of pain control as demonstrated by charted pain scores and morphine equivalents in the first 48 hours. This study will also assess the side effects of each intervention such as nausea and vomiting, and itching.

Arms & Interventions
Intrathecal Morphine
Intrathecal Morphine: spinal (neuraxial) dose of preservative free morphine (duramorph), usually about 4-5mcg/kg
Intervention: Intrathecal Morphine (Drug)
quadratus lumborum block
Quadratus Lumborum Block: peripheral nerve block utilizing ropivacaine 0.2%, usually about ½ mL per kg per side (total dose approximately 1mL/kg).
Intervention: Quadratus lumborum block (Drug)
Outcomes
Primary Outcomes
Duration of Analgesia - Pain Score 0-10
Time Frame: Up to 24 hours post-op
The primary endpoint will compare the effect that intrathecal morphine and quadratus lumborum blocks have on the duration of analgesia as demonstrated by charted pain scores in the first 24 hours. Pain scores were collected from the medical record on a scale from 0-10; the higher the score, the worse the outcome/pain. Time points in the 24 hours post op for each patient varied based on nursing care as the data was collected from the medical record.
Duration of Analgesia - MME/kg in First 24 Hours
Time Frame: Up to 24 hours post-op
The primary endpoint will compare the effect that intrathecal morphine and quadratus lumborum blocks have on the duration of analgesia as demonstrated by morphine milligram equivalents (MME)/kg in the first 24 hours. The higher the MME/kg, the worse the pain.
